Hekani Jakhalu, who has scripted history by becoming the first women legislator in Nagaland, held a thanksgiving programme at her residence, Toluvi village here on Saturday. She contested from 3 Dimapur III assembly constituency. Hekani has been appointed as advisor industries and commerce.
Speaking at the programme, Hekani expressed her gratitude to all who had extended their support and marking it a “historic” win.
She expressed her gratitude to the chief minister Neiphiu Rio and senior leaders who had extended their support and expressed happiness on the portfolio allotted to her.
Jakhalu reminded her constituency that the door is open for everyone to work together as “team” to bring progress and development and make the 3 Dimapur III as “Model constituency”.
Sharing her journey as social worker, Jakhalu maintained that God has prepared her for this position to serve the people.
The advisor while saying that youth were her strength and they are the future of tomorrow, she called upon the youth of the constituency to work together with patience, consistency, dedication and sincerity.
On the sidelines, speaking to the media on the portfolio, Jakhalu commented that regardless of the people’s belief that Industries and commerce portfolio is a “dead portfolio”, it is not the same now. She highlighted that industries and commerce was the only department which has four ministries under it; Ministry of textiles, Ministry of food processing, Ministry of MSME and Ministry of industries and commerce, which was “huge”.
Expressing her excitement to work in the department for which she has been contributing all these years, Jakhalu encouraged the youth that there is so much opportunities everywhere and that it is time to grab the opportunities with consistency and patience.
